The disappointing team from Europe will try to achieve a first victory in the group stage, and take the second place at home • Tunisia will try to surprise against the world champion who practically secured the first place, and comes up in the second team


After the dramatic qualification of the United States yesterday at the expense of Iran, today (Wednesday) comes the decisive moment in Group D of the World Cup in Qatar.

The French team, which has practically guaranteed its qualification from first place, will meet Tunisia, which has another chance to qualify, but to do so it will have to overcome the reigning world champions.

Didier Deschamps starts in the secondary with Mandanda starting in goal instead of Lloris, and Mbappe, Griezmann and Giroud will also start on the bench.

In the parallel and interesting game, Australia - which was marked as one of the weak teams, will play against Denmark, which has been very disappointing so far.

In order to advance, Denmark must win the game, and in contrast, the Australians who beat Tunisia will also settle for a draw, which will almost certainly give them the second ticket to the round of 16.
